BATON ROUGE, La. -- Defendants who were unsuccessful in their attempts to convince a federal court that benzene plaintiffs could not bring their claims under the Jones Act has asked the court to reconsider their removal. Parent Jr., et al. v. Murphy Exploration & Production Co., et al., No. 07-446-C (M.D. La.).
On Jan. 25, the defendants filed a motion for reconsideration of the U.S. District Court for the Middle District of Louisiana's order remanding the claims.
